1979 Pontiac Firebird vs. 2010 Kia Borrego
To start off, 2010 Kia Borrego is newer by 31 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1979 Pontiac Firebird.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1979 Pontiac Firebird would be higher. At 4,942 cc (8 cylinders), 1979 Pontiac Firebird is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2010 Kia Borrego (272 HP @ 6000 RPM) has 72 more horse power than 1979 Pontiac Firebird. (200 HP @ 4000 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2010 Kia Borrego should accelerate faster than 1979 Pontiac Firebird.
Because 2010 Kia Borrego is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 1979 Pontiac Firebird.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2010 Kia Borrego will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1979 Pontiac Firebird (459 Nm @ 2000 RPM) has 192 more torque (in Nm) than 2010 Kia Borrego. (267 Nm @ 4400 RPM). This means 1979 Pontiac Firebird will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2010 Kia Borrego.
Compare all specifications:
1979 Pontiac Firebird | 2010 Kia Borrego | |
Make | Pontiac | Kia |
Model | Firebird | Borrego |
Year Released | 1979 | 2010 |
Body Type | Coupe | SUV |
Engine Position | Front | Front |
Engine Size | 4942 cc | 3777 cc |
Engine Cylinders | 8 cylinders | 6 cylinders |
Engine Type | V | V |
Valves per Cylinder | 2 valves | 4 valves |
Horse Power | 200 HP | 272 HP |
Engine RPM | 4000 RPM | 6000 RPM |
Torque | 459 Nm | 267 Nm |
Torque RPM | 2000 RPM | 4400 RPM |
Engine Compression Ratio | 7.5:1 | 10.4:1 |
Fuel Type | Gasoline | Gasoline |
Drive Type | Rear | 4WD |
Transmission Type | Automatic | Automatic |
Number of Seats | 4 seats | 7 seats |
Number of Doors | 2 doors | 5 doors |
Vehicle Width | 1860 mm | 1920 mm |
